What vegetables for dogs can my pet eat?

Recommended vegetables for dogs
There are many ways to give vegetables and greens to canines, without being raw, such as cooked, steamed, baked, roasted, grilled or dehydrated. Next We show you a list of vegetables good for dogs which will be useful if you want to administer a healthier diet to your pet.
Potatoes
Potatoes are vegetables for dogs that provide a good source of vitamins C and B6, potassium, manganese and fiber. They should be washed well and cut into small portions without peeling. The best way to cook them is in the oven.asparagus
Some well-roasted asparagus gives your pet a good dose of vitamin K, in addition to containing vitamins A, B1, B2, C and E, folic acid, iron, fiber, manganese and potassium.Broccoli
Not only in humans, Broccoli is one of the most recommended vegetables for dogs, due to its contributions of vitamins C, K and A, along with folic acid, manganese and fiber. You can give them to your pet boiled or cooked in the microwave.Brussels sprouts
Your dog will enjoy boiled Brussels sprouts. Consider adding them to your canine's diet so he or she receives a good helping of manganese, folic acid, fiber, potassium, and vitamins A, B1, and B6.Carrots
carrots are some excellent vegetables for dogs. These snacks become a great source of vitamins A, K and C, fiber and potassium, essential for the development of the furry dog.Cauliflower
Your dog will love cauliflower and it will improve his health for many reasons. It is recommended to grill it well washed in order to provide vitamins C, K and B6 and folic acid to your pet.Cucumber
Boiled cucumbers become a nutritious snack for dogs. You must wash them, peel them and remove the seeds. This way you will give your pet an important portion of vitamin K.Edamame
Green soybeans, or edamame, are vegetables for dogs that are prepared by steaming. You can get them frozen in the supermarket if you are looking to increase your furry friend's dose of protein, iron, fiber, phosphorus, potassium, copper, magnesium, omega-3, and vitamins K and B2.green beans
Boiled green beans They constitute a food for dogs that help improve their vital functions, thanks to the fact that they are a good source of vitamins C, K and A, manganese and fiber.peas
Peas can be prepared in several ways and provide a good source of vitamin K and C. They also contain manganese, fiber, folic acid, phosphorus, proteins, magnesium, copper, iron, zinc, potassium and vitamins B1, A, B6, B3 and B2. What can be better?sweet potatoes
If you choose to dehydrate some sweet potatoes, you will get high quality vegetables for dogs. This food provides vitamins A, C, B6 and B5, manganese, potassium and fiber.

Toxic vegetables for dogs
Not all vegetables are recommended for canines, since there are foods that, instead of providing nutrients, deteriorate the health of your pets. Some toxic vegetables for dogs that you should avoid in food are the following:- Onions: Dogs should not eat onions because they are poisonous to most pets. They can cause a breakdown of red blood cells, as well as causing vomiting, diarrhea, stomach pain, and nausea.
- mushrooms: Wild mushrooms are often toxic to dogs, and could even cause the animal's death. Maybe some species are good, but better safe than sorry.
- Tomatoes: Although the red part, the one most consumed, is considered safe for dogs, the green parts of the plant contain a toxic substance called solanine, which in large quantities makes dogs sick.
- Some fruits that should also be avoided are avocados, cherries and grapes, as they can cause serious illnesses.

Important tips
The best way to feed your pet correctly is to consult with a veterinarian, who has the knowledge to design a food intake according to the breed, age and size of your canine. Some additional tips on vegetables for dogs:- Although dogs enjoy raw vegetables, these animals have short digestive systems, so they don't get as many nutrients from eating raw vegetables as humans do.
- A good way for canines to get all the nutrients from dog-friendly vegetables is to puree them.
- All vegetables for dogs should be well washed before cooking.
- Regardless of how you prepare vegetables for dogs, do not use salt, as it could cause heart problems.
- Watch out for any adverse reactions, such as nausea or loose stools.
- Vegetables often cause gas in dogs, so don't go overboard with the amount you give them.
- If you are giving your dog the vegetable for the first time, give him only a small portion and see his reaction before increasing the size or quantity.
